He cast Mamdani as a dangerous experiment and Cuomo as an entitled insider with a failing message.<\/p>\n<p>Watch Here: The 1600 Podcast Full Episode<\/p>\n<p class=\"Paragraph_blockParagraph__I2kr4\">While declining to echo Cuomo\u2019s message that Mamdani poses an \u201cexistential threat\u201d to the city, Sliwa didn\u2019t mince words. \u201cHe\u2019s a threat,\u201d Sliwa said. \u201cHe\u2019s promoting socialism\u2026every time you embrace a supporter of terrorism or a terrorist himself, you\u2019re the arsonist.\u201d<\/p>\n<p class=\"Paragraph_blockParagraph__I2kr4\">The 69-year-old Guardian Angels founder said his own children, who were raised Jewish, are \u201cafraid\u201d of Mamdani. Still, he refused to yield his spot on the ballot to boost Cuomo\u2019s chances, even as polling suggests Mamdani <a href=\"https:\/\/www.newsweek.com\/trump-voters-are-leaving-curtis-sliwa-10966537\" rel=\"nofollow noopener\" target=\"_blank\">has consolidated a wide lead over both men<\/a>.<\/p>\n<p>\u2018The Most Important Man In New York\u2019<\/p>\n<p class=\"Paragraph_blockParagraph__I2kr4\">Still, that polling suggests one remaining path for Cuomo, should Sliwa drop out and endorse his opponent, whom Sliwa has called a &#8220;creep&#8221; and worse. A Quinnipiac University poll released Wednesday shows Mamdani leading Cuomo 43 percent to 33 percent, with Sliwa receiving 14 percent of the vote. Because Sliwa&#8217;s support in that and other polls covers the spread between Cuomo and Mamdani, he has emerged as the race\u2019s most consequential figure. City Journal recently <a href=\"https:\/\/www.city-journal.org\/article\/curtis-sliwa-zohran-mamdani-new-york-city-mayoral-race\" rel=\"nofollow noopener\" target=\"_blank\">dubbed<\/a> Sliwa the \u201cmost important man in New York,\u201d not for his chances of winning, but because his continued presence on the ballot could determine who does. His vote share is now large enough to deny either rival an outright path to victory, making his continued refusal to step aside perhaps the defining variable of the campaign\u2019s final days.<\/p>\n<p class=\"Paragraph_blockParagraph__I2kr4\">\u201cEvery time you suggest that you\u2019re afraid, that you\u2019re in fear, you empower Zorahn Mandami and the Zorahnistas,\u201d Sliwa said. \u201cYou have to be able to stand your ground.\u201d<\/p>\n<p class=\"Paragraph_blockParagraph__I2kr4\">Many New York Republicans, including Councilwoman Inna Vernikov and former City Council Minority Leader Joe Borelli, have warned that Sliwa\u2019s continued presence in the race could split the anti-Mamdani vote and hand City Hall to the 34-year-old leftist Assemblyman. Billionaire Mike Bloomberg has reportedly added $1.5 million to Cuomo\u2019s super PAC, hoping to boost his support in the race\u2019s final days.<\/p>\n<p class=\"Paragraph_blockParagraph__I2kr4\">Sliwa dismissed both Bloomberg and his GOP critics as out-of-touch elites.<\/p>\n<p class=\"Paragraph_blockParagraph__I2kr4\">\u201cBloomberg, please\u2014what\u2019s the last time he was with normal people?\u201d Sliwa told Newsweek. \u201cThey just don\u2019t know what\u2019s going on. This is a generational change. They know Wall Street, they know hedge funds, but they know nothing about the streets of New York City.\u201d<\/p>\n<p class=\"Paragraph_blockParagraph__I2kr4\">Pressed by Newsweek&#8217;s Carlo Versano on whether he feared handing the election to Mamdani, Sliwa doubled down. \u201cIf you want to blame me if Zohran Mamdani somehow wins, blame me all you want,\u201d he said. \u201cI\u2019ll be here fighting the Zorahnistas while Andrew Cuomo and his billionaire friends flee to Florida.\u201d<\/p>\n<p>&#8216;You Can\u2019t Buy Me,&#8217; Sliwa Tells Donors<\/p>\n<p class=\"Paragraph_blockParagraph__I2kr4\">Instead of viewing Mamdani&#8217;s win as inevitable, Sliwa cast himself as in it to win it and the only candidate actively engaging voters in every borough, describing Cuomo as a \u201czombie politician\u201d waiting to be rescued. \u201cHe has no field operation, he doesn\u2019t go out into the streets, he doesn\u2019t press the flesh,\u201d Sliwa said. \u201cI don\u2019t see any presence of Cuomo or his supporters.\u201d<\/p>\n<p class=\"Paragraph_blockParagraph__I2kr4\">Sliwa\u2019s approach contrasts with Mamdani\u2019s generational coalition, <a href=\"https:\/\/www.newsweek.com\/zohran-mamdanis-chances-winning-landslide-new-york-election-10949997\" rel=\"nofollow noopener\" target=\"_blank\">which has driven record early turnout<\/a>. Mamdani\u2019s platform calls for creating a $1 billion Department of Community Safety to shift some NYPD responsibilities to mental health responders, implementing a rent freeze on stabilized units, making public buses free and raising taxes on corporations and millionaires to fund universal child care.<\/p>\n<p class=\"Paragraph_blockParagraph__I2kr4\">But to Sliwa, that agenda is a fantasy\u2014as is any talk of him dropping out.<\/p>\n<p><img id=\"10961711\" alt=\"\" caption=\"(L-R) Independent candidate and former New York Governor Andrew Cuomo, Democratic candidate Zohran Mamdani and Republican candidate Curtis Sliwa participate in the second New York City mayoral debate at LaGuardia Performing Arts Center at LaGuardia Community College in Long Island City, Queens, New York, on October 22, 2025.
